Re: domain with check clause containing user defined function

2010-10-17 Thread Thomas Mueller
Hi, Yes, this is a bug in H2, I will fix it in the next release. When opening a database, the objects are created in the wrong order (domains are created before aliases). The bugfix is to change this order (MetaRecord.getCreateOrder()). My test case: create alias is_email as 'boolean isEmail(Stri
